Psalm 95 – God is Great

 

God invites us to “shout joyfully” and to “kneel before the Lord”. God is great! He is a great Creator and a great King, and we are privileged to be His people.

God is grieved when the opposite of a worshiping heart that pleases the Lord is a hard heart that grieves the Lord. Imagine seeing God’s wonders and not submitting gladly to Him! The unbelieving Jews paid a high price for their sin. They died in the wilderness and never entered the Promised Land.  (Heb 3-4).

Take time to see the greatness of God and to praise Him. Give yourself to worship and praise and you will inherit all that God has planned for you in this life. A hard heart leads to a hard life, so keep your heart tender before God.

 

Psalm 96 – Sing, Give and Look to the Lord.

 

Sing a new song when you have a new experience with Him. Sing a worship song because God is glorious and great. Sing a gospel song because the nations need to hear the good news of salvation. Sing a song of victory and reveal the strength of the Lord. Sing a song of devotion and reveal the beauty of the Lord.

 

Give Him glory with your lips and heart, and give Him offerings with your hands. God does not need your gifts (Acts 17:24-25), but you need to bring your gifts to God. He deserves the best.

 

Look for the Lord. All nature is eagerly waiting for the Lord’s return, for then creation will be set free (Rom 8:18-25). The oppressed people will be vindicated, and sinners will be judged when Jesus Christ comes to reign, God’s people shall reign with Christ and then worship Him perfectly.
